Eliza Marie is a rising indie pop artist carving out her space with dreamy synths and candid lyricism that feels like late-night texts to your closest friend. Based in California (as hinted in her sun-kissed track "California Time"), she’s built a reputation for blending DIY bedroom-pop charm with polished hooks, often exploring themes of self-reflection, modern ennui ("Bored as Hell"), and the messy beauty of relationships ("you wanted a woman"). Her work, including collabs like "As Above So Below" with Paul Monserrate, leans into a nostalgic yet forward-thinking sound, pairing wistful melodies with lyrics that crackle with sharp wit and vulnerability. With self-produced tracks and a knack for turning everyday frustrations into glittering anthems, she’s become a low-key favorite for listeners craving authenticity wrapped in neon-lit pop.
